Hi! I'm pj lyons, lifelong story-crafter and artist.
My earliest memories are of sitting at my little round table, red-handled glue pot in front of me, scissors in hand, construction paper everywhere. And while I cut and pasted, I told stories to my stuffed animals.
I have a B.A. from Bucknell University with a Spanish major and English minor. I would have liked to have majored in English or art, but I was trying to be practical. Once I hit the working world I discovered practically the only thing I was good at was working with words and images! |

I got a job as a graphic artist, starting with keylining and paste-up, then teaching myself typesetting, computer, and design. In 1989, while reading a Tomi dePaola book, I had an epiphany: my whole life, my talents and passions, had been leading me to be a children's book author and illustrator.
In 1993 I added an art major from Calvin College to my existing B.A.
2004 Kregel published my first book, The Wonderful World that God Made, a rhyming retelling of the biblical creation story.
In 2005 I earned an M.F.A. in Writing for Children and Young Adults from Vermont College. |
